Police are seeking tips in a case in which a home was sprayed with gunfire. The case is the latest Salina Crime Stoppers Crime of the Week.
Police say on August 3rd a person living in the 300 block of E. Wilson in Salina reported returning home and finding a window to the residence broken out. Upon inspection, several bullet holes were located in the side of the residence.
A neighborhood canvas was conducted. Subjects in the area reported hearing possible gunshots or fireworks at approximately 12:30 AM on Saturday, August 2nd. Subjects in the area also heard a
“revving” engine shortly after hearing the “pops”.
No one was in the residence at the time of the shooting.
